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Lancaster, TX

The cost of Rapid Structural Drying in Lancaster,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ate based on your specific needs.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Inspection $100 – $500 The sever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 The amount of water removed and the equipment used.
Monitoring and Verification $200 – $1,000 The complexity of the drying process and the number of inspections required.
Final Inspection and Cleaning $100 – $500 The extent of the damage and the level of cleaning required.
Dehumidification and Air Purification $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the level of air purification required.
Structural Drying and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the level of structural repair required.

The prices listed above are estimates, and the actual cost of Rapid Structural Drying in Lancaster, TX, may vary depending on your specific needs. Our team will provide you with a personalized estimate based on your situation.

Common Questions About Rapid Structural Drying

Q: How long does the Rapid Structural Drying process take?

A: The Rapid Structural Drying process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to get your home dry and safe as quickly as possible.

Q: Is Rapid Structural Drying covered by insurance?

A: Yes, Rapid Structural Drying is often covered by insurance. Our team will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and minimal out-of-pocket expenses.
